    Nice variety, but nothing special ingredient wise!

    So whilst I was wondering around in boots the other day with money to flash I walked on past the lip section and was bombarded by many (and I mean many) lip balms, gloss, paint, varnish, and I literally just grabbed 5 of the brightest packaged ones I could, 3 of these being made by ChapStick, the others I shall review on a later date. The ChapSticks if you’re unaware come in different â€...read moreœflavours” so they say - I find they just smell like they say. So the ones I bought to try out were the original with SPF 10, Apple with SPF 15 and the infamously made Cherry ChapStick courtesy of Katy Perry in “I Kissed A Girl”. So these little tubes of mineral oil and other ingredients are good for protecting your lips from the daily aggravators like the sun, wind and everything else, but are most certainly not made to rehydrate, however if you wash your face and put this on wet lips it will hold the moisture in. So the differences; Original contains SPF 10, smells really quite terrible, tastes nasty, but performs very well Cherry contains no noted SPF like others however I can see a known SPF ingredient on the list so I’m unsure about the factor rating, smells great, just like cherry, taste is very vaguely there. Apple contains SPF 15, smells so good and this one does have a strong taste of apple so maybe some do live up to this flavour thing Packaging simple but stylish, cherry in hot pink, apple green, original black and they have a specific sun protection one in orange/yellow, strawberry in red, medicated in light blue and a moisturising one in dark blue. Overall these are great to have around and cheap enough to get a few, one at home and one at work etc. I got mine from boots for; Cherry £1.22 Apple £1.21 Original £1.22 www.boots.com
